What the range actually contains
Toothless is a black dragon with large ear-flaps, green eyes and a tail fin, and the plush stands or falls on its wings. Interlined or lightly wired wings hold the spread silhouette that makes him recognisable; two layers of black fleece just hang.
Interest resurges with each film and series release, and the licensed range expands accordingly.

Care & washing
- Hand wash if the wings are wired; cold machine wash in a bag if fully soft.
- Dry with the wings spread flat so they do not set creased.
- Check the tail-fin seam, which takes handling stress.
Toothless plush questions
What should I check on a Toothless plush?
Wing stiffness, eye colour — they should be green — and the tail-fin attachment. Those three separate the good versions from the generic black dragons.
Is Toothless the same as a generic dragon plush?
No. Toothless has a specific black night-fury silhouette with ear flaps and a split tail fin. See the dragon animal page for unlicensed alternatives.
How is the size measured?
Sometimes by wingspan, sometimes nose-to-tail. Wingspan figures make the plush sound considerably larger than it is.
